Having recently re-acquired my old A1200 again I found that my entire mod collection was wiped by a hard disk failure (the disk was 15 years old). I don't want to trawl through the drivel on Aminet's (and the web in general) 1000s of mod file and hours of listening so I'm looking for top 100 type protracker only compatible mod tracks in handy download size of say 100-300 megs.
Does anybody know of such an online archive or set of archive files this size?

There is a real gap as far as simple websites supporting Amiga only mods for games go, Exotica has loads of weird formats to download but very few standard mods still kicking around. Even games that are supposedly finished and uploaded have missing tracks.
Maybe someone should start a mod request thread where we can all share what we have. I know a lot of mods only available as custom now were available as mod rips in the past on my A2000 hard drive.
Mods anthology is a great place to start for demo tunes though, and it's not that large a download really.

There is a favourites folder with some 1000 tunes in various formats on the ftp (615 actual 'mods'). You're right there are not that many playlists, but the chipfest one for example has a good selection of chiptunes. Modland has some 75793 mods (protracker/noisetracker etc) currently.
